I'm pretty sure there is no diff alive, or dead, that will "bolt up" to an AE86 without modification, bigger than a T-series.

What you do is get a crappy S series diff from an ADM Sprinter, get all the mounts and seats off it, then throw them on a larger diff with a similar length. Popular choices are usually E, F or G series. These can be had from various Toyotas from Hilux's right through to Taragos. Use the search button, there are more than enough posts on diff options.
